WHAT IF MY NEWBORN GETS SICK?
In very young babies, temperature is actually quite an unreliable indicator of illness. They can be very sick with a normal or below normal temperature, so look at how your baby is feeding, muscle tone (is he really floppy?) and his general mood. A temperature of over 38.5°C in small babies indicates the likelihood of a bacterial infection, so contact the doctor. In terms of medication, there is little you can use besides paracetamol, but breastfeeding helps with most of the symptoms too.
